CVE-2026-43528
MEDIUMOpenClaw < 2026.4.14 - Redaction Bypass via sourceConfig and runtimeConfig Aliases
Title source: cnaDescription
OpenClaw before 2026.4.14 contains a redaction bypass vulnerability that allows authenticated gateway clients to receive unredacted secrets through sourceConfig and runtimeConfig alias fields. Attackers with config read access can exploit this to obtain provider API keys, gateway authentication material, and channel credentials that should have been redacted.
